Glenda “Gayle” Parker Elkins, 68, of Columbus, GA passed away late Friday night, June 22, 2018 at St. Francis Hospital in Columbus, GA Funeral services will be held 11:00 am EDT Tuesday, June 26, 2018 at Vance Memorial Chapel (Vance Brooks Funeral Home) in Phenix City with Rev. Bill Mayhew officiating. Interment will follow at Lakeview Memory Gardens. The family will receive friends Monday evening from 6:00 to 8:00 pm EDT at the funeral home in Phenix City. Mrs. Elkins was born July 10, 1949 in Zebulon, GA to the late Forrest Randolph Parker and Anna Elizabeth Gresham Parker. She was employed with Blue Cross – Blue Shield of Georgia and was retired with many years of loyal service. She enjoyed cooking, shopping, loving her family, and spending quality time with all her grandchildren. She was member of Central Baptist Church in Columbus. Other than her parents, she was preceded in death by a son, Ricky Elkins, one sister, Kathy Pate, and a brother, Randy Parker. She is survived by her loving husband of 44 years, Marvin B. Elkins of Columbus, GA, daughter, Vicki Brooks and husband Shannon of Phenix City, AL, son, Brian Elkins and wife Summer of Midland, GA, one sister, Diane Jefferies and husband Greg of Columbus, GA; (4) grandchildren, Jace Elkins, Zella Elkins, Megan McCall, and Josh McCall, (3) great grandchildren, Addison, Tristian, and Joshua, several nieces and nephews, extended family, church family, and many caring friends.
